A villager at Hamargora near Goaltore beheaded an elderly woman on Tuesday suspecting her to be a "witch". Biswajit Mudi, the accused, who allegedly killed Piyari Mudi (62) after suspecting the latter had black magic power, is still at large.
Police said the incident took place around 11am when Piyari went to a jungle to collect woods near her residence along with her daughter-in-law Puspa. Puspa reportedly told police that when she went to another side in jungle leaving her mother-in-law alone, Biswajit attacked Piyari with a sharp weapon. She rushed to the spot on hearing screams of her mother-in-law and found Biswajit fleeing. The beheaded body of Piyari was lying in a pool of blood. After being informed, a police team rushed to the spot.
According to police, Biswajit's son had died four months ago after suffering from fever for a long time. A local tantrik told him that his son died due to witchcraft. Driven by superstitious beliefs, Biswajit suspected Pyari was behind the death of his son.
"We have received a complaint that Biswajit killed Pyari suspecting her a witch. A raid is being conducted to nab him," said Anish Sarkar, DSP operation.
